Laboratory Study of High Temperature Additive to Rheology Properties of Drilling Mud under Dynamic Conditions

Authors: Suhascaryo Nur, Nawangsidi Dody and Handayani Sri Rejeki
Keywords: Additive,HPHT, Rheological Properties.
Conference: World Geothermal Congress Session: 10. Drilling and Completion Technology
Year: 2005 Language: English
Abstract: Sometimes when drilling is in progress, we have to deal with high pressure and high temperature. It happens specially when the target is deep enough or geothermal well. HPHT condition will be able effect the performance of drilling fluids by altering its rheological at high pressure up to 3000 psig and high temperature up to 200oC by Fann Model 70. Research was done with various additive, such as Chemtrol-X, CMC LV, Polyplus and Ligco, with have objective to repair mud rheological at HPHT. Based on this research by API recommended on pound per barrel (ppb). Results of this research are the composition is 2-3 ppb additive to be added on water based mud and stable rheology up to 200 oC.
